Feature Comparison
| Feature | Bramework | ShortlyAI |
|---|---|---|
| Long Form | Yes | Yes |
| Short Form | Yes | Yes |
| Seo Tools | Yes | No |
| Templates | Yes | No |
| Tone Control | No | No |
| Plagiarism Check | No | No |
| Multilingual | No | No |
| Api Access | No | No |
| Team Collaboration | No | No |
| Browser Extension | No | No |
| Free Plan | No | No |
| Starting Price | $19/mo | $79/mo |
| Founded | 2020 | 2020 |

Pricing Breakdown
When it comes to pricing, Bramework offers a more budget-friendly entry point at $19/mo, compared to ShortlyAI's starting price of $79/mo. Neither platform offers a free plan, so you will need to budget for at least the starting tier from the beginning. Be sure to take advantage of any trial periods they may offer.
Pros & Cons
Bramework
- Good keyword analysis built into the editor
- Affordable for solo bloggers
- Decent blog post generation quality
Cons
- -Limited features compared to bigger platforms
- -English only
- -No team collaboration features
ShortlyAI
- Clean distraction-free interface
- Good at continuing your writing naturally
- Simple /write command makes it intuitive
Cons
- -Very expensive for limited features
- -No templates, SEO tools, or team features
- -Acquired by Jasper, future uncertain
